James Cleverly has warned Labour is planning to do "less" and "hope" for better results in ending the Channel migrant crisis.

The Home Secretary said Keir Starmer will scrap the Rwanda scheme and rebadge the small boats operational command.
And he warned a Labour Government would essentially be hoping that fewer small boats cross the Channel.
Home Office figures show 144 people made the journey in three boats on Tuesday, taking the provisional total for 2024 to date to 13,045. This is already a record for the first six months of a calendar year.

It is also 16 percent higher than the number recorded by this time last year (11,278) and up seven percent on the same period in 2022 (12,206), according to analysis of Government figures.

But Home Secretary Mr Cleverly said Labour's "grand idea" on border control is to create an organisation that already exists and do less than the Tories have done, but hope for better results.
He told reporters: "Their border command is the small boats operational command. Their returns unit is immigration enforcement ... but they're going to remove the Rwanda scheme.
"Their grand idea on border control is to do less than we are currently doing and somehow hope that it has better results."
The latest arrivals mean the tally of crossings since Mr Sunak became Prime Minister on October 25, 2022 now stands at 50,108.
Some 42,438 of those have been recorded since he pledged to "stop the boats" as one of five key pledges for his premiership on January 4, 2023.
Mr Cleverly conceded that the numbers were "too high" but insisted that the Conservatives could offer action where both Labour and Reform UK "don't have a plan".

Asked by reporters on the campaign trail about the scale of small boat crossings in the Channel under the Tories, the Home Secretary said: "Saying illegal migration is too high is true. That's the easy bit.
"Doing something about it is what you have to do and we have taken action."
Dozens more migrants made the crossing on Wednesday as people smugglers continue to take advantage of calm conditions - despite low visibility - in the 21-mile wide stretch of water between France and the Kent coast.
Mainly groups of adult male migrants could be seen walking down a gangway from a Border Force vessel in orange life jackets in searing temperatures.
Once on dry land, they removed the life jackets and went into a large tent on Dover Harbour that has been set up to process small boat passengers.

Labour has vowed to create a new Border Security Command – which will bring together MI5, the National Crime Agency, Border Force and Immigration Enforcement –to “smash the gangs”.
Sir Keir has also vowed to use terrorism powers to go after the organised crime gangs organising crossings.
